WebThe North American Standard Out-of-Service Criteria is the pass-fail criteria for inspections. The purpose of the criteria is to identify critical violations. Those violations render the driver, vehicle and/or cargo out of service until the condition (s) or defect (s) can be corrected or fixed. The ABS wheel sensor works together with the stator ring to monitor wheel speed rotation. If the stator ring is damaged, it can cause a malfunction of the ABS. Check to ensure the stator ring is not damaged or dislodged, resulting in missing teeth activating the ABS light. pmcf fda
